Just curious if anyone has noticed the leaking of the more specific routes
of AT&T's IP space in their BGP table.  Here's what we're seeing in ours:

#s ip ro 12.0.0.0
Routing entry for 12.0.0.0/8, 589 known subnets
  Variably subnetted with 9 masks

B       12.23.26.0/23 [20/0] via x.x.x.x
B       12.28.18.0/24 [20/0] via x.x.x.x
B       12.33.46.0/24 [20/0] via x.x.x.x, etc.....


I should just see the aggregation of the /8, but something changed on
8/7/2001 at precisely 8 AM Eastern time.  The same is with their 24/8 and
their other networks as well.  I have about 40,000 superfluous networks in
my BGP table.  ;)
